My husband and I had a couple's getaway at Disney World this past weekend and stayed at POFQ for the first time. We drove down, arrived around 3:30 and only waited about 10 minutes before we were able to check in. I verified with the CM that we were getting a king room (which is what I'd booked) and he also saw on the reservation that it was our anniversary, so he gave us the Mickey/Minnie anniversary pins to wear. Our room was #2223, a courtyard view, but just down the walkway was the river. It was a corner room so we had 2 windows, and it was a regular room with a tub, not HA. The stairs were right outside the corner window, very convenient, but we did not hear any noise at all the whole weekend - not from the walkways, our neighbors or people above us. It was very quiet. It was a fairly quick walk over to the food court and we ate there all 3 mornings. Our room was kept very clean and when we got to the room the first time, the mousekeeper had left us 2 love-bird towel creations. So cute! It was the first time we'd had any towel animals. I would say the only thing that we found fault with was that the area around our building 2 and the fountain between bldg 2 and 3 always smelled bad, like dog poop. We didn't notice that odor anywhere else in the complex, just in that area, but it was all times of the day and night. I don't know if there's some kind of stinky bush or if they'd used mulch recently or what, but it was not pleasant.
We did not use the pool but did walk around it and it looked like fun for our 5-yo. We took the water taxi to and from DownTown Disney Sunday night and it was a nice trip.
We did not have any bus issues while we were there. When we arrived at the bus stop each time, we only waited maybe 10 minutes for the bus we wanted. Most times we did go to Riverside and pick up passengers there too but it did not take very long. We were pleased with the transit time to all the parks. The longest we waited for a return bus was Sunday night from DHS after Fantasmic - the line was pretty long and we waited for a bus which got filled up, then had to wait a while longer for another bus, which we did get on.
